With heavy hearts, we announce the passing of John Thomas, a cherished husband, father, and friend, who left us on November 3, 2025. Born into abject poverty, John’s journey was marked by remarkable accomplishments and an indomitable spirit.
At the age of seventeen, he answered the call to serve his country by joining the Navy. Following his military service, John pursued his education with fervor, earning a Bachelor’s degree in Physical Education from Miami University. His passion for sports and fitness led him to create a lasting legacy as the founder of "CINCINNATI GYMNASTICS," an endeavor he launched in the 1970s that continues to thrive today. Throughout his career, John had the privilege of training many Olympic athletes, instilling in them the same dedication and perseverance that characterized his own life.
In addition to his pioneering work in gymnastics, John embarked on a successful career in fundraising, where he made a significant impact for over two decades. He then transitioned to his final venture, "RIDE SMART," demonstrating a flair for innovation and entrepreneurship that endeared him to all who knew him.
John’s talents extended beyond business; his keen eye for architecture and design transformed one of Cold Spring, Kentucky's most historic homes into a magnificent showcase. Known for his vibrant spirit, John was a devoted enthusiast of baseball, tennis, and golf, proudly supporting his beloved Bengals.
Above all, John was a gentle soul with a generous heart, always ready to lend a helping hand to those in need. His compassion knew no bounds, as he never passed by a homeless person without offering assistance.
John is survived by his devoted wife, Sabra Thomas, and a daughter from a previous marriage, Kelly Thomas, along with several beloved grandchildren. He is preceded in death by his cherished son.
As we celebrate John’s extraordinary life, we remember the warmth he brought to our lives and the countless lives he touched with his kindness and dedication. May his legacy of love and generosity continue to inspire us all.
